Abstract

일방향성의 이동식 공기조절기의 기능을 개선한 것으로, 양방향의 순환이 가능하도록 구조를 갖도록 하였다.

Description

정방향, 역방향의 공기흐름을 조절하는 스탠드(stand)형 공기조절기에 관한 기능 개선{omitted}
난방기, 냉방기, 공기청정기등은 모두 1방향성의 공기흐름을 가지고 있다.
한 시스템을 이룬 기기에서 공기흐름을 양방향으로 하도록하여 효율성을 높이었다.
〔도1〕은 난방기능 일 때, 위의 공기를 자연스럽게 흡입하여 순환시킨다.
〔도2〕은 냉방기능 일 때, 아래공기를 자연스럽게 흡입하여 순환시킨다.
에너지 절감 효과를 가져온다.
〔도1〕 난방기능 일 때
〔도2〕 냉방기능 일 때

Claims (1)

  1. 공기조절하는 냉방기, 난방기에서의 경우에서 냉방기와 난방기가 함께 작용을 할 경우에 〔도1〕,〔도2〕의 공기조절기인 〔공조기2〕에서 공기 흐름을 제어하는 송풍기(FAN)의 방향을 정방향, 역방향으로 회전시켜 공기의 흐름을 〔도1〕에서 처럼 아래서 위로, 또는 〔도2〕에서 처럼 위에서 아래로 순환할 수 있도록, 상황에 따라서 공기흐름제어 기능을 다르게 사용할 수 있도록한 제어기와 그러한 기능을 가진 공기 조절기
